I just got back from Disneyland and I got mine at the World of Disney store. I ended up with #279. Of course I shipped my stuff home so I'm still waiting to get it. At least I'll like opening the mail that day.
I really do not think these are going as fast as people think they are. I'm sure that they are just keeping a limited supply on display and they have more in storage.